Given the density 1.41 g / ml
1000 ml will weigh 1410 g
mass percrntage of nitric acid is 69 = 1410 x 69/100 = 973 g
1 litre of the solution contains 973 g of nitric acid = 973/63 = 15.4 moles
Therefore the concentration is 15.4 moles per litre.
